I'll avoid quoting the biggest quote in existence ..

I find the text is very small - but much more readable than the 3G I had previously thanks to the screen.. But generally when I actually want to read a post I'll double-tap in the post area and let Safari auto-zoom in to the current 'cell' of the page..

Or I'll just pinch-zoom and then swipe around to read stuff, but usually double-tapping in landscape gets me the view I need.

Be thankful it's not a Blackberry - can't read a thing on that, and zoom is a case of Menu->scroll a bit->select zoom->press button a few times->scroll around..
